Solar system montage with eight planets

Mike Constantine

Author, Apollo: The Panoramas

Mike Constantine is the author of Apollo: The Panoramas and director of

Latest Articles

Apollo 11 Little West Crater Panorama

Apollo 11’S landing on 20 July 1969 was the day humans first set foot on another world. For the risky, challenging endeavor, NASA sought a smooth landing site, one lacking craters or mountains.